Output dd5755acd5b51971c8f0225c920b57a4b865e7e263904f89b4d86e747075155f:0

value
2504800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daed84157e8abecd31a742c7c8c34f8ffe472375 OP_EQUAL
address
3MebmG4cwaRk7PnSNRZHehiFt2k2s2PnDh
transaction
dd5755acd5b51971c8f0225c920b57a4b865e7e263904f89b4d86e747075155f
spent
true